Quick Chili and Cheese Buns

Time: 25 min.
Complexity: easily
Servings: 4

These rolls take just half an hour to make and are delicious with a topping of hot pepper and melted cheese. To bake, you'll need store-bought French bread dough, rolled into a log, then cut into several pieces, topped with the topping, and baked in the oven. With minimal effort, you'll have delicious baked goods that are also perfect as an accompaniment to entrees.

Recipe:


Melt 2 tbsp (30 g) butter, add half a grated garlic clove and a pinch of pepper. Cut one 330 g package of chilled dough for French bread Divide into 12 pieces; arrange cut-side down on a baking sheet. Brush with garlic butter and top each piece with a piece of pickled jalapeño pepper and a 2-cm cube of Monterey Jack cheese. Bake at 350°F (190°C) until golden brown, 20 minutes.
